The Cameron U II BOP takes all of the features of the U BOP and adapts them for subsea use in the 18-3/4”<br />
10,000 and 15,000 psi WP sizes.<br />
Like all other Cameron preventers, the rams in the U II BOP are pressure-energized. Wellbore pressure acts<br />
on the rams to increase the sealing force and maintain the seal in case of hydraulic pressure loss. Seal integrity<br />
is actually improved by increased well bore pressure. Other features of the U II BOP include:<br />
• Internally ported hydraulic stud tensioning system ensures that stud loading is consistently<br />
accurate and even.<br />
• Bonnet seal carrier is available to eliminate the need for high makeup torque on bonnet<br />
studs and nuts.<br />
• Hydraulically operated locking mechanisms, wedgelocks, lock the ram hydraulically and hold<br />
the rams mechanically closed even when actuating pressure is released. The operating system<br />
can be interlocked using sequence caps to ensure that the wedgelock is retracted before<br />
pressure is applied to the open BOP.<br />
• A pressure balance chamber is used with the wedgelocks to eliminate the possibility of the<br />
wedgelock becoming unlocked due to hydrostatic pressure.<br />
Other features include hydraulically opening bonnets, forged body and a wide selection of rams to meet all<br />
